Online & Distance Learning at Eastern Kentucky University
Distance learning is available at Eastern Kentucky University. Of 15,673 students, 5,246 (33%) were enrolled entirely in distance education and 6,148 (39%) took at least some classes online.

Student Demographics & Diversity
The following sections describe the diversity of Teacher Education graduates at Eastern Kentucky University, broken down by degree level.
Program-wide, Teacher Education graduates at Eastern Kentucky University are 82% women (40) and 18% men (9).
Teacher Education Master’s Program at Eastern Kentucky University
Of the 49 master’s teacher education graduates at Eastern Kentucky University, 82% were women (40) and 18% were men (9).
The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ity of Teacher Education master’s degree recipients at Eastern Kentucky University.
| Race / Ethnicity | Number of Graduates |
|---|---|
| White | 44 |
| Hispanic / Latino | 2 |
| Black / African American | 2 |
| Two or More Races | 1 |
Racial-ethnic minorities make up 10% of Teacher Education master’s degree recipients at Eastern Kentucky University, below the national average of 40%.*
*The racial-ethnic minorities figure is the total number of graduates minus White, international (nonresident), and unknown-race graduates.
